The Boys & Girls Clubs of Central Georgia Food Service Program is a vital initiative designed to address food insecurity among children in the region. Recognizing that hunger can be a significant barrier to academic and personal success, this program ensures that members of the Boys & Girls Clubs have access to nutritious meals and snacks. By providing balanced and healthy food options, the program not only helps to meet the immediate nutritional needs of the children but also promotes long-term health and wellness.

Beyond just addressing hunger, the Food Service Program is an integral part of the overall mission of the Boys & Girls Clubs of Central Georgia. It supports the clubs' broader goals of fostering a safe and supportive environment for children and teens to learn, grow, and thrive. Through this program, children are better able to focus on their educational and extracurricular activities without the distraction of hunger. Additionally, it teaches them the importance of healthy eating habits, which can contribute to their overall development and well-being.


By coming together to support the younger generation, the Boys & Girls Clubs of Central Georgia Food Service Program exemplifies the power of collective effort in creating a brighter future for all children in the region.
